A roundtable indicates in its common direction: a Table which has a circular plate .
Symbolically, it represents a table where there are no honorary places.

Caption of king Arthur
The Roundtable in the legend of the
King Arthur is the dowry of marriage which Guenièvre with her husband-to-be king Arthur made to . It was conceived by Merlin. This table of monumental size for the time made it possible to accommodate about thirty people (of which knights of the roundtable: Perceval, Lancelot, Kay, Tristant, Arthur…). But according to the accounts, with this table can sit down between 45 and 150 knights. Very quickly Arthur gave him a dominating place with Camelot and made of it a symbol of peace and of equality, indeed while sitting at this table, each knight became equal to the different one: king and titles did not exist any more. A place remains always free, it is called “perilous Siège” and is reserved for that which will become the best knight by finding the Graal.
